面试宝典
-
[面试宝典] 2020年Java基础高频面试题汇总(附答案及解析)
1、 Java语言有哪些特点 (1)简单易学、有丰富的类库 (2)面向对象(Java最重要的特性,让程序耦合度更低,内聚性更高) (3)与平台无关性(JVM是Java跨平台使用的根…
-
#阿里面经 二本,两年curd经验,疯狂复习拿下阿里P6
面试结果 给的是P6,base毕竟低,胆小,没敢和hr去撕逼,argue就不说了,同时也是红线就不透露太多了。 作者情况 普通二本软件工程毕业,刚开始在一家小的创业型…
-
你是否真的需要用上Redis队列
前言 对于多数同学来说,可能只是用过Redis的缓存。但这只是其中小小的一部分,其他的例如非精准去重的计数,活跃量计算,延时队列等都可以用redis实现。 假设有一个业务场景…
-
#新特性# Java 13 即将发布,带你了解 JDK13最全新特性解读
Phase(发布候选阶段),将于9月17日正式发布。目前该版本包含的特性已经全部固定 2017年8月,JCP执行委员会提出将Java的发布频率改为每六个月一次 新的发布周期严格遵循…
-
凌晨突发致命生产事故,人工多线程解决!
一、解决问题的能力 很多年前,当我还是一个小菜鸟的时候,我的领导经常告诉我,解决问题的时候,不要局限于技术本身,并且形象的给我举了一个例子。有一次两个程序员一直讨论,如何判断两台服…
-
#Java# 新手入门 Spring Security 手把手教程-面试宝典!
Spring Security 是 Spring 家族中的一个安全管理框架,实际上,在 Spring Boot 出现之前,Spring Security 就已经发展了多年了,但是使…
-
用快餐来说 并行、串行、并发 概念
这篇文章 来唠唠概念,讲这三兄弟:串行(Serial)、并行(Parallel)、并发(Concurrent)。 吃快餐 出门在外吃饭是一件头疼的事,用我大学舍友一句话形容:如果不…
-
程序员删库跑路后真的没有办法弥补了吗?
提出问题? 服务器数据库异常重启了会造成什么样的影响? 不小心删除了数据库怎么办,或者不小心删除了数据库表中数据怎么办? 一条更新语句在数据库系统内部执行时与数据库日志系统有什么联…
-
关于Java解决高并发秒杀
一:问题 首先我们要考虑的是为什么要解决高并发,高并发瓶颈出现在哪里,有了解过的朋友肯定知道是在数据库,因为在大量请求去操作数据库时会出现数据的错乱,超卖,系统崩溃,mysql死锁…
-
Java面试官整理的JAVA面试准备技巧!
最近面试java后端开发的感受:如果就以平时项目经验来面试,通过估计很难——再论面试前的准备在上周,我密集面试了若干位Java后端的候选人,工作经验在3到5年间…